Aptilo Zero-touch Wi-Fi IoT Connectivity™

Aptilo Zero-touch Wi-Fi IoT Connectivity addresses an area which has prevented innovations using Wi-Fi for connectivity of IoT devices from taking off. Typically, onboarding of Wi-Fi IoT devices is difficult. Existing Wi-Fi connectivity solutions all require some kind of manual action when the device is switched on for the first time.

Aptilo’s solution facilitates automatic and secure onboarding of IoT devices to Wi-Fi networks by utilizing certificates already existing in the device and standard Hotspot 2.0 functionality. This will create a mass-market availability of Wi-Fi based IoT devices.

Aptilo SMP™ Consent & Personal Data Management solution

The Aptilo SMP consent & personal data management solution with its privacy-protected marketing features is fully compliant with the European General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). Businesses can engage users while protecting their privacy with functions for handling personal data and smart consent pop-ups. Only the relevant consents with terms for the access method used are dynamically shown. By separating consents from portal designs, administrators can manage user consents over time and update texts without disruptive changes to the portal.

While GDPR is implemented in Europe, the need for Wi-Fi solutions that meet strict privacy and personal data management requirements is fast becoming global.
